How MIPS and board certification work

The Merit-based Incentive Payment System (MIPS) scores providers 0–100 across four performance categories: Quality, Cost, Promoting Interoperability, and Improvement Activities, weighted under 42 CFR §414.1380. Reporting is voluntary for many small practices, so absence of a MIPS score is not a quality signal.

Board certification through an ABMS or AOA member board signals voluntary post-licensure examination plus continuous Maintenance of Certification cycles. Verify any individual provider's status through certificationmatters.org (ABMS) or osteopathic.org (AOA).

Ross Isaacs, M.D. appears in the CMS NPPES registry as a Nephrology Physician provider holding M.D. credentials at 310 AVON ST STE 9, Charlottesville, VA, 22902, with a listed phone of (434) 581-3271. NPI 1518096577 was issued on 03/05/2007.

Medicare Part D records for calendar year 2023 show 2,646 prescription claims written by this provider, covering 273 Medicare beneficiaries and totaling roughly $389K in drug spend, split 19% brand-name and 80% generic by claim count. On the CMS Merit-based Incentive Payment System, this provider earned a Final Score of 95.1/100 for the 2023 performance year (Quality 86.3), compared with the national average of 83.1.

Nephrology Physician is a mid-sized specialty nationwide, with 10,569 enrolled providers across 55 states and an average of 1,454 Part D claims per prescriber, so the context for interpreting these metrics differs meaningfully from a primary-care baseline.

The federal Medicare Part D Generic Dispensing Rate national benchmark sits near 90% generic / 10% brand for primary-care prescribers, per CMS Office of the Actuary 2024 estimates. Higher brand share is common in specialty prescribing where generic equivalents are not available.
